WebAbstract. Between 1936 and 1940 Fisher published four articles on statistical discriminant analysis, in the first of which [CP 138] he described and applied the linear discriminant function. Prior to Fisher the main emphasis of research in this, area was on measures of difference between populations based on multiple measurements.
